The Weather Channel Editor Salaries in Los Angeles

The average The Weather Channel Editor in Los Angeles earns an estimated $87,906 annually. The Weather Channel's Editor compensation is $14,199 more than the US average for a Editor.

In Los Angeles, The Marketing Department at The Weather Channel earns $4,059 more on average than the Finance Department.

Editor Compensation by Gender (All Companies)

The average female Editor at companies similar size to The Weather Channel reported making $86,650, while the average male Editor at similar sized companies reported making $72,357.

Editor Compensation by Ethnicity (All Companies)

The average Native American Editor at companies similar size to The Weather Channel reported making $97,000, while the average Asian or Pacific Islander Editor at similar sized companies reported making $57,750.

How Editors at The Weather Channel Rate Their Compensation

The majority of Editors at The Weather Channel believe they're not compensated fairly. 100% of Editors at The Weather Channel say they receive annual bonuses, and the majority (60%) are satisfied with their benefits. See more compensation ratings at The Weather Channel
